>From your description, it seems that it would be worthwhile to >seperate hysteresis for read vs. write, if the write problem is >localized solely to the write path. The problem is that you don't know if a QUEUE FULL is being returned because of a hard or temporary resource limitation. This could occur for different reasons on different devices, because of read activity or write activity. There is also no easy way for you to determine, even in the case of the Quantum, that the QUEUE FULL happened because of write activity. All queued transactions at the time of the QUEUE FULL could be reads, which the writes that actually caused the problem already completed successfully to the caller. Regardless, this is a general problem with the semantics of the QUEUE FULL status on SCSI devices and I'd rather solve it with a generic solution instead of one taylored to a specific device.
